The Exorcist season 2 episode 5 Recap and FAQ
Episode Summary
Andy Kim, struggling with disturbing visions, impulsively plans a camping trip on the anniversary of his proposal to his late wife. Meanwhile, exorcists Father Tomas and Marcus investigate a historical violent event on the island, suspecting demonic activity. The camping trip uncovers tensions and unexplained events, notably Truck's trance-like state and Verity's mysterious injury. Father Tomas prays for divine guidance amidst these supernatural occurrences. The episode reaches a dramatic peak with Andy's deteriorating mental state, culminating in a tense confrontation with Verity.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the main focus of this episode of The Exorcist?
The episode centers around Andy's struggle with disturbing visions and the investigation of potential demonic activity on the island by Father Tomas and Marcus.
Why does Andy plan a camping trip?
Andy suggests a camping trip to commemorate the anniversary of his proposal to his late wife, Nicole, and to escape the house that reminds him of her.
Who are Father Tomas and Marcus, and what is their goal?
Father Tomas and Marcus are exorcists whose goal is to protect people from demonic activities. They suspect something supernatural occurring with the Kim family.
What historical event on the island relates to demonic possession?
The violent actions of Glenn Powell, who inexplicably killed his family 50 years ago, are suggested to be related to demonic possession.
